Definition and Properties of Polyether Polyols

Definition: Polyether polyols are synthesized by the addition polymerization reaction of initiators (compounds containing active hydrogen groups) with epoxyethane (EO), epoxypropane (PO), epoxybutane (BO), etc. in the presence of catalysts. It is an oligomer with an ether bond (- R-O-R -) in the main chain and more than 2 hydroxyl groups (- OH) in the end or side groups.
Properties: Polyether polyols are colorless to brown viscous liquids at room temperature, usually soluble in aromatic hydrocarbons, halogenated hydrocarbons, alcohols, ketones, and have hygroscopicity. Its boiling point is above 200 ℃, flash point is above 230 ° F, refractive index is n20/D1.466, and vapor pressure vapor density is greater than 1 (vsair).
